relation: http://eprints.imtlucca.it/1035/ title: An RBF based neuro-dynamic approach for the control of stochastic dynamic systems creator: Patrinos, Panagiotis creator: Sarimveis, Haralambos subject: QA Mathematics subject: TJ Mechanical engineering and machinery description: This paper presents a neuro-dynamic programming methodology for the control of markov decision processes. The proposed method can be considered as a variant of the optimistic policy iteration, where radial basis function (RBF) networks are employed as a compact representation of the cost-to-go function and the ॕ-LSPE is used for policy evaluation. We also emphasize the reformulation of the Bellman equation around the post-decision state in order to circumvent the calculation of the expectation. The proposed algorithm is applied to a retailer-inventory management problem. date: 2005 type: Conference or Workshop Item type: PeerReviewed identifier: Patrinos, Panagiotis and Sarimveis, Haralambos An RBF based neuro-dynamic approach for the control of stochastic dynamic systems.
